-
View all jobs
About the Role
- Design and implement robust, efficient, and maintainable C++ code for our autonomous systems.
- Collaborate with cross-functional teams to integrate software components into our UAV platforms.
- Participate in code reviews and maintain high coding standards.
- Stay updated with the latest C++ developments and best practices.
- Engage in DevOps practices and contribute to our CI/CD pipeline.
We Offer
- A professional environment focused on technical excellence, with modern toolchains and a strong engineering and quality culture.
- A dedicated CI team and automated testing frameworks, emphasizing good developer experience and structured development practices.
- Opportunities to engage in state-of-the-art UAV technology with commercial and defense applications.
- A collaborative, innovation-driven workspace equipped with advanced development tools.
- Competitive salary and potential for equity in the company.
- Continuous learning opportunities and the chance to stay ahead with the latest developments in AI, embedded systems, and robotics. We hold regular talks and presentations within the company.
Desired Qualifications
-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.
- At least 7 years of professional experience in C++ engineering.
- Deep understanding of C++ language features, standard libraries, and best practices.
- Experience with real-time systems, embedded software, or robotics is a plus.
- Familiarity with version control systems (e.g., Git) and Agile development methodologies.
- Knowledge of DevOps practices and experience with CI/CD tools (e.g., Jenkins, GitHub CI, or similar).
- Strong problem-solving skills and attention to detail.
- Excellent communication skills in English; knowledge of a Scandinavian language is beneficial.
- Residence and work permit in Norway (or willingness to relocate, we welcome applicants looking to move to Norway).
Key Skills
Ranked by relevance
c
embedded
devops
cicd
embedded systems
jenkins
git
ai
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
AI Software Engineer (m/f/d) - Berlin
2026-05-21
Full-time
Mid-Senior
Germany
Staffing
Information Technology
View Job Details
Related
Mobile Engineering Consultant (mid-level)
2026-05-28
Full-time
Entry
Germany
IT Services
Information Technology
View Job Details
Related
Senior Application Engineer
2026-05-28
Full-time
Not Applicable
Germany
Business Consulting
Engineering
Login to Apply
- Posted
- Feb 28, 2025
- Type
- Contract
- Level
- Mid-Senior
- Location
- Oslo
- Company
- Senovo IT Ltd
Industries
Defense
Space Manufacturing
IT Services
IT Consulting
Staffing
Recruiting
Categories
Analyst
Consulting
Engineering
Related Jobs
3 roles aligned with this opportunity
View Job Details
Related
AI Software Engineer (m/f/d) - Berlin
2026-05-21
Full-time
Mid-Senior
Germany
Staffing
Information Technology
View Job Details
Related
Mobile Engineering Consultant (mid-level)
2026-05-28
Full-time
Entry
Germany
IT Services
Information Technology
View Job Details
Related
Senior Application Engineer
2026-05-28
Full-time
Not Applicable
Germany
Business Consulting
Engineering